Abstract
To elucidate the suppressive effects of amino acid on the denaturation of fish myofibrils during dehydration, the water activity and the sorption water content of white croaker myofibrils in the presence of various amino acids at different temperatures were examined, and isosteric sorption heat was calculated on the basis of the Clausius Clapeyron equation.<br>Isosteric sorption heat of the myofibrils increased with the addition of amino acids such as Na-Asp, Na-Glu, Lys, and Ala. It was suggested that amino acids enhance isosteric sorption heat of myofibrillar proteins during dehydration and consequently suppress the dehydro-denaturation of them.
